Ir para conteúdo
Fórum Script Brasil
  • 0

(Resolvido) Sistema em Rede com bugs


fajo

Pergunta

Olá,

migrei um Sistema em Delphi e Access para Firebird 2.0.3 usando o Delphi 2007, tudo está funcionando normalmente localmente, quando implemetei o sistema na rede do cliente passaram a aparecer alguns bugs, como por exemplo, rotinas q não executam, mas q testadas localmente funcionam normalmente, congelamentos temporários, etc.

O executável e o banco estão no servidor, enquanto nos clientes criei somente um atalho para o sistema,teria alguma melhora se copiasse o exe para os clientes e apontasse para o bd? ou alguma outra sugestão q pudesse ajudar?

obrigado.

Link para o comentário
Compartilhar em outros sites

3 respostass a esta questão

Posts Recomendados

  • 0
... passaram a aparecer alguns bugs, como por exemplo, rotinas q não executam, mas q testadas localmente funcionam normalmente,
Procedimentos dentro do código do seu programa? Se for, é um comportamento bem estranho mesmo.

A título de curiosidade (e porque você não citou), que componentes de acesso ao banco você está utilizando?

Abraços

Link para o comentário
Compartilhar em outros sites

  • 0
... passaram a aparecer alguns bugs, como por exemplo, rotinas q não executam, mas q testadas localmente funcionam normalmente,
Procedimentos dentro do código do seu programa? Se for, é um comportamento bem estranho mesmo.

A título de curiosidade (e porque você não citou), que componentes de acesso ao banco você está utilizando?

Abraços

Oi Micheus, tudo bem, é, realmente esqueci de mencionar os componentes de accesso, DbExpress, mas, já resolvi, como o sistema foi migrado do access para firebird, tem uma rotina q cria na memoria algunas Query's e em uma delas é necessário o retorno da quantidade de registros com um Select e ai já sabe. Coloquei um DSP e um ClientDataSet e pronto.

Valeu pelo interesse mais uma vez em ajudar.

Como sempre você está a postos.

Obrigado.

Link para o comentário
Compartilhar em outros sites

  • 0

Aproveitando o tópico, gostaria de ter uma resposta para essa pergunta do amigo fajo:

O executável e o banco estão no servidor, enquanto nos clientes criei somente um atalho para o sistema,teria alguma melhora se copiasse o exe para os clientes e apontasse para o bd?

Pois antigamente, nós aqui na empresa, usávamos um executável em cada estação apontando para o BD. Mas por motivos de manutenção do sistema, resolvemos criar um atalho em cada estação. Assim, em uma atualização do sistema, nós não precisamos passar em cada estação, basta atualizar o servidor e pronto!

Nosso sistema usa o Firebird 1.5 e o componente de acesso ao banco é o BDE.

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      651,9k
×
×
  • Criar Novo...